  • As someone who moved to the US later in life, I learned to use fahrenheit because there’s no way to talk to anyone about the weather or cooking otherwise.

    If you need to do the same one day, don’t bother trying to convert in your head. Just learn the numbers conversationally. Familiarize yourself with how the weather feels with the number the weather app shows.

    I can’t convert at all but I can use both C and F in conversation because one rarely needs exact numbers anyway. You learn the ballparks pretty quick.

    • Thank you, this is a a great idea! I’ve found these common temperatures online, in case anyone wants to learn them:

      Description Celsius (°C) Fahrenheit (°F)
      Absolute Zero -273.15 -459.67
      Freezing Point of Water (at sea level) 0 32
      Average Room Temperature 20-22 68-72
      Body Temperature 37 98.6
      Average Summer Day 25-30 77-86
      Heat of a Desert 40-50 104-122
      Boiling Point of Water (at sea level) 100 212
      Highest Recorded Earth Temperature 56.7 134

    • I find the conversion between the two easy enough to do it my head.

      This isn’t exact but is close enough for conversations and 99% of my needs.

      (Temp in F - 30) / 2

      Examples

      70F:
      70F - 30 = 40
      40 / 2 = 20C
      
      10F:
      10F - 30 = -20
      -20 / 2 = -10
      
      

      The actual number is 21 / -12 but this is close enough for me 99.9% of the time

      • FWIW Fahrenheit has more precision for the temperatures you most commonly feel. Day-to-day you’re likely to feel temps between 10-32°C (range of 22°), which is 50-90°F (range of 40°). It might not seem like a big deal, but I can tell a difference in my house when setting my thermostat from 68°F to 69°F; conversely, if I turn my thermostat to C mode both values get rounded to 20.
